Types of Cord A&P Manufactures
- Braided Tubular Cords.
A&P manufactures cords manufactured with or without cores in standard & diamond configurations for tensile & electric motor stator lacing applications. Tubular cords exhibit high abrasion resistance and high strength. Diameters from 0.030" – 0.250". - Braided Flat Tapes.
We also manufacture tapes for all tensile and electric motor stator lacing applications. Widths range 0.010" – 0.500". Tapes also braided for carrying handle and other tensile applications. - Drapery Cords.
A&P designs & produces cords with various covers and cores to suit specific strength, stretch, and stiffness requirements. Size capabilities range from #1 for mini-blind pull-cord application to #5 for traverse rod applications. - Braided Twine - Nylon, Polyester & Other Fibers.
A&P braids twines from all types of fibers, especially nylon & polyester, ranging in size form #4 through #72. - Plied Lacing Cords.
A&P’s thousands of twisting spindles produce 3-ply and 4-ply lacing cords from polyester and nylon for electric motor stator lacing applications. We can also acrylic-coat cords for higher abrasion resistance and knot retension.
In addition, A&P’s post-processing coating capabilities allows customers to add secondary performance enhancements like color, slip control, ultra-violet light resistance, and chemical adhesion.
